Part of the Cram While Gaming series.
This repo generates a Minecraft resource pack, which provides side-by-side foreign language translations (e.g., multiple variants of French and Spanish, as well as Romaji romanisation of Japanese) with memory aids (e.g., literal readings) for every English Minecraft in-game text. This enables cramming words and grammar rules (e.g., grammatical genders) of foreign languages while playing Minecraft, hence the term crammese.
